PEMBENTUKAN SPIRIT JIWA MUSLIMPRENEURSHIP MELALUI MATA KULIAH KEWIRAUSAHAAN BERBASIS SYARIAH
Abstract
Entrepreneurship was an important factor to increase the economic growth of our country. Muslimpreneur was an actor of entrepreneurship that have an identity with personality and characteristic as a true moslem to run their business with islamic value. The real effort that we can do is to shaping and instill principles of moslempreneur soul by entrepreneur based sharia courses. The aims of this research was to knowing how to shaped of spirit moslempreneur soul by entrepreneur based sharia courses. The research method is qualitative descriptive and the data collected by observation and interview. The result of this research is entrepreneur based sharia courses can be a framework of shaping the spirit of moslempreneur soul for students
